您现在的位置是: 首页 - PLC - 工控机编程实战指南 PLC
工控机编程实战指南
2024-12-21 【PLC】 13人已围观
简介选择合适的开发环境 在开始编程之前,首先需要确定你的开发环境。对于PLC(程序逻辑控制器)来说,可以使用如Siemens Simatic S7-1200、Mitsubishi FX系列等常见型号的配置软件进行编程。这些软件通常都有图形界面和命令行两种方式供用户选择。如果是PC-based系统,如Windows或Linux平台,可以使用诸如Python、C++等语言进行编程。此外
选择合适的开发环境
在开始编程之前,首先需要确定你的开发环境。对于PLC(程序逻辑控制器)来说,可以使用如Siemens Simatic S7-1200、Mitsubishi FX系列等常见型号的配置软件进行编程。这些软件通常都有图形界面和命令行两种方式供用户选择。如果是PC-based系统,如Windows或Linux平台,可以使用诸如Python、C++等语言进行编程。此外,还要考虑到硬件接口的问题,比如通信协议、电源供应、温度控制等。
学习基本语法和结构
学习一门新的编程语言总是从基础做起。在工控机中,通常涉及到的控制逻辑非常简单,但是执行效率要求极高。因此,掌握基本的数据类型、变量声明以及流控制语句(if-else, switch-case)至关重要。此外,对于一些复杂的算法,如PID调节算法,也需要深入了解其原理和实现方法。
实现实际应用案例
随着对基础知识的掌握之后,就可以开始尝试一些实际应用案例了。这可能包括模拟一个简单的工业自动化过程,比如物料输送线或者压力传感器检测系统。在这个阶段,你不仅要学会如何将理论知识转换为代码,而且还要学会如何根据实际情况优化代码,以提高运行效率。
Debugging技巧
在实际操作中,我们很难一次就写出没有错误的代码,因此Debugging成为必不可少的一部分。在这里,我们可以利用IDE中的调试工具来检查程序运行状态,以及通过打印输出信息来追踪问题所在。对于某些复杂问题,这还可能涉及到断点设置、单步执行甚至是修改内存值这样的高级技术。
维护与升级策略
当项目完成并投入生产后,不断地维护和升级工作依然十分重要。这可能包括对旧代码进行优化以提高性能,或是在新需求出现时快速响应并相应调整现有程序。而且,在整个生命周期中,安全性也是一个关键因素,一旦发现漏洞或安全风险,就必须立即采取措施修补之,并确保所有更新都符合安全标准。